Subassemblies at different slopes targeting each other

I have a ditch and a road that need to follow separate profiles but be integrated with each other as a single corridor and the ditch's 3:1 slope needs to meet up with the road's 2% slope.  Is it possible to have the two subassembiles target each other without having to create a dummy surface or a feature line for targeting to?  Attached is a snapshot of the road and ditch configuration.

Daylight Basin and Daylight Basin2 support profile or feature line targets and could be attached to to the edge of road / shoulder.
Then the extra Assembly marker wouldn't be needed as it would all be tied together in one single corridor. Look at the help for these 2 subassemblies.

My ditch will be at a grade of ~0.15% with periodic drop structures at 10% to correct for changes in elevation, while the road is to be a minimum of ~1.2m above original ground, wouldn't the DaylightBasin subassembly adjust its horizontal location to meet the elevation target and introduce jogs?

If I'm understanding, yes the toe of the ditch would move in and out from the edge of road due to the variation in ditch grade but I thought you were asking for a 3:1 slope, not a variable one. If you do use the DaylightBasin, it helps to specify a very small number for the depth when controlling ditch depth with a target. Otherwise some portions of sub won't tie etc. depending on the terrain.

If you wanted to maintain the 3/1 ditch foreslope and the 2% shoulder slope, and allow the intersection point to move as the ditch profile changes then LinkSlopesBetweenPoints may be appropriate.  In this case the ditch width parameter would be zero.  Set a marked point at the edge of the lane then attach the sub to the inside edge of your ditch.

LinkSlopesBetweenPoints solved my problem, and a bit of searching led to a descriptive post and sample drawing on AUGI's forum.
